I then googled clumber spaniel and basset hound together to see if in fact
there was any relation and sure enough numerous sites hinted at bassets
possibly being in the clumber ancestry.

"History: The clumber spaniel is believed to have been developed in France
by the Duc de Noailles. When the French Revolution was imminent, he
relocated his dogs to the kennels at the Duke of Newcastle's Clumber Park
estate. There may be Alpine spaniel and basset hound in the clumber's
ancestry. The breed became popular among English nobility during the
nineteenth century."
